This is a known hangout and gets crowded on a weekend even during off-season. Prices are steep and so a large part of the crowd is not your typical baga-calangute revellers, which makes it a good family dine out place. With a huge area on offer and an outside seating place for smokers, as well as three gigantic screens, the place exudes a good vibe. To that, somebody wud think the food won't be at par and quality will be okay-okay like most over priced beach shacks. But you will be surprised at how good their north indian & sea food fare is. A place that can dish out authentic dal makhani, along with tandoori prawns is surely to be trusted blindly. A bit steep on the pocket, but perfect for a Saturday night out with full family & kids. The staff and service are also top notch, attentive, polite and prompt in spite of it being this huge a place. And yes, they pay a lot of heed to sanitization in times like these. Definity a go-to place if you are between Candolim- Anjuna.

A must eatery stop when you are in Goa. Sea-Food lovers should not miss.
One place that is always crowded and had waiting for the both the times we went there.
The ambience is amazing.
The sea food is fresh. If you order crabs for dinner, you get to see which crab is being picked.
The prawns curry we ordered had a nice goan style taste. Also, the chicken caffreal here is recommended.
Just remember that the fish thali is only served during lunch time.
They have a fooseball beside the restro area in case if the waiting seems longer. :D
The lounge area looks lit at night.

Fat fish from the outside looks like a fancy shack in the middle of a farming village.

There's ample parking but you may have to wait for long to get a table depending on which day of the week you go.

We ordered the Chilli Chicken, Kingfish Reacheado, the Shark Ambotik, Butter Roti, Rava Fried Chonak and Chicken Biryani.

Chilli Chicken was quite the average joe and a bit too dry for my liking.

It was my first time eating Kingfish Reacheado and I was not left dissatisfied. It was a mild melange of tangy, spicy and slightly sweet flavours coupled with the gentle fishiness of the kingfish itself. The dish was wanting for more of the masala, however.

Rava fried Chonak was perfect, like I have it at home, enough said.

Fish Ambotik was had straight after, with thr accompaniment being Butter roti. This was a straight out bombardment of ambot(sour) and the tik(spice) and left me tingling. It may end up being too much to handle and hence I recommend,not Indian bread but Plain White Rice to go with this gravy to enjoy it better.

The Chicken Biryani was the final lap. After being spellbound by the preceding dishes, I expected to finish my meal on a high.

Alas, I was let down by the Chicken Biryani. Never before have I had such a pointless Biryani. It was low on everything I rate my Biryani for:
1. Aroma 2. Spice 3. Quality of rice 4. Flavour of the protein/meat

I must critique that the tables are too closely arranged and privacy is a luxury here although prices of dishes here are higher than at restaurants akin.(Even though I understand as a food reviewer that prices of dishes have no bearing on other aspects)

It is nonetheless a great place for a casual dinner with great ambience and a chill vibe.

Visited this restaurant in our vacation at the new year’s time. Ordered chicken tandoor as one of us was not in favour of eating fish. Tandoor was very good in taste. Chicken was fresh. Mint chutney was very good taste. Along with that, we ordered fish tikka. It’s boneless fish served with mint chutney. It was very tasty. Soft inside and well marinated.
For the mains, we ordered Goan fish thali and chicken biryani. Goan fish thali was huge. It consists of crab, bangda and bombil in curry along with tisrya and rice. Pickle and pumpkin were also there in the thali along with papad. Every fish in the thali was fresh and very tasty.
Only thing to talk negative is about their service. It was quite slow. But considering the rush, it was acceptable.
Overall, very good option to try local delicacies of Goa.
